Zombie survival MMO – The Day Before drops a new trailer ahead of its March release date, showcasing top-notch graphics with RTX.
The Day Before is scheduled to release on March 1 on PC, PS5, and Xbox Series X/S.
A new video showcasing The Day Before’s top-notch graphics is giving gamers another look at the upcoming game from developer Fntastic. In the short clip, footage from the post-apocalyptic zombie MMO shows what to expect ahead of its release date. With The Day Before just a few months away from its scheduled release date, many gamers are curious to find out more details about the upcoming survival MMO. Many developers at Fntastic have recently been fired. for revealing on its website that the studio relies heavily on “staff volunteering”, which doesn’t sit well with many gamers who consider the studio’s choice to be exploitative. Despite the controversy, Fntastic appears to have been targeting a March launch, has postponed the game ahead of its initial June 2022 release, and has revealed a short teaser of the title’s capabilities. The roughly one-minute video is a showcase of different settings, from the outside of urban areas and suburban neighborhoods to the insides of claustrophobic apartments and basements. With The Day Before being one of the most anticipated games of 2023, some people excited about the zombie survival project might be disappointed by the lack of gameplay in the trailer. The trailer introduces a bit of RTX during the gameplay, but overall, the footage consists mainly of glimpses of places appearing in the post-apocalyptic game.
While the RTX footage showcased looks great, those looking forward to The Day Before may not be satisfied with what the trailer has to offer, while others may be satisfied with just one. glimpse of the game’s appearance. However, the new clip doesn’t cover as much of the content as Fntastic’s 2021 development update, but this could very well leave many people hungry for more and make them eagerly await the release in March. .
